Judge corrects sentencing error for drunk driver

A Lenawee County Circuit Court judge has repealed a sentencing error for Troy Wayne Cox, a repeat drunk driver who was sentenced to two to five years in prison after violating his probation for a second time.

After a 20-mile pursuit, Cox was arrested on December 2, 2011 for driving while intoxicated. His first sentence was a six-month work release sentence and probation. In October 2013, Cox was arrested and sent to prison for driving while intoxicated, marking his second probation violation.
